Descrizione del lavoro

Perform inspections, checks, tests, and sampling procedures of maintenance procedures and incoming materials, parts, and components. When required, inspect products supplied to the program to ensure that they meet customer requirements and AAR specifications to achieve superior quality.

What You Will Be Responsible For
  • Assist the Quality Control (QC) Manager in preparation of all ISO 9001:2008, U.S. Government, defense department, and customer quality audits.
  • Prepares all necessary reports as required by customer and staff personnel.
  • Operates according to QC program to ensure services are performed accurately.
  • Execute the Quality Assurance Program Plan (QAPP) and all quality control operations.
  • Work closely with Sustaining Engineering Service (SES) Manager on aircraft/equipment trend analysis, material reliability and maintainability, product quality, and Diminishing Manufacturing Sources and Material Shortages (DMSMS) issues.
  • Manage On-site Safety/Environmental Program and Technical Order Distribution Office (TODO).
  • Administer effective training and on‑the‑job training of the QC team.
  • Assist QC Manager to develop and maintain an effective QC program to ensure services are performed.
  • Conduct detailed Quality Control Inspection (QCI) and program audits IAW Technical Orders (TOs), Performance Work Statement (PWS), and Standard Operating Procedures (SOP).
  • All other duties as assigned.
What You Will Need to Be Successful in this Role
  • Ability to obtain and maintain a secret clearance is required.
  • Ability to obtain a Common Access Card (CAC) is required.
  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• 2‑4 years Quality Assurance experience on fighter aircraft in a modification and/or maintenance environment.
  • Ability to read/interpret engineering drawings/instructions; system schematics/blueprints; and technical policy/maintenance instructions.
  • Demonstrated ability to identify and understand non‑conformities as they relate to safety‑of‑flight inspections, procedural breakdowns, and/or program (process) audits.
  • Experience with Quality Management System (QMS) internal audit processes.
  • Qualified candidates must meet one of the following experience requirements:
    • A bachelor's degree plus 3 years of recent specialized experience
    • An associate's degree plus 7 years of recent specialized experience
    • A major certification plus 7 years of recent specialized experience
    • 11 years of recent specialized experience
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office Suite to include Word, Excel and PowerPoint.
  • A&P License preferred.
  • Experience supporting a Government agency preferred.
